The obvious attributes of radioisotopes are a large amount of energy stored per unit mass and long life-time. These properties have been the primary motivation in the development of nuclear batteries driven with radioisotopes. The applications have changed over time based on the evolution of technology. In this chapter, successful nuclear battery designs are discussed along with the applications that they were designed for. In addition, the technologies which have evolved over time requiring significant energy storage and long shelf lives are discussed.
